Recessed Ø3 mm Detector Port with SM05 Threading Allows Direct Connection of Any of Our … Lambertian reflectance is the property that defines an ideal "matte" or diffusely reflecting surface. The apparent brightness of a Lambertian surface to an observer is the same regardless of the observer's angle of view. More technically, the surface's luminance is isotropic, and the luminous intensity obeys Lambert's cosine law. Lambertian reflectance is named after Johann Heinrich Lambert, who introduced the concept of perfect diffusion in his 1760 book Photometria.

A surface which obeys Lambert's law is said to be Lambertian, and exhibits Lambertian reflectance. Such a surface has the same radiance/luminance when viewed from any angle. This means, for example, that to the human eye it has the same apparent brightness. It models a perfect diffuse surface that scatters incident illumination equally in all directions. Although this reflection model is not physically plausible, it is a reasonable approximation to many real-world surfaces such as matte paint.
